Step-by-Step Guide to Apply for Water Connection through the Odisha One Portal
Applying for a water connection in Odisha has never been easier, thanks to the Odisha One portal. Here’s a straightforward guide to help you through the process without a hitch.
Creating an account on the Odisha One portal
First up, head over to the official Odisha One portal. You’ll find an option to sign up as a new user. Clicking this will prompt you to fill out a registration form. Ensure you have a valid email address and a mobile number ready, as you’ll need them for verification purposes. Once you fill out the necessary details and verify your contact information, you’ll be all set with your Odisha One account.
Logging in and navigating the water connection application section
After you’ve created your account, log in using your credentials. On the dashboard, look for the Public Health Engineering Organization (PHEO) section or a direct link to water connection applications. Clicking on this will lead you to the application form specific to applying for a water connection.
Providing required documents and information
This step is crucial, so pay close attention. You’ll be asked to fill out several fields regarding your personal information, the location where the connection is needed, and other specifics regarding the type of connection you’re applying for. During this process, you’ll also need to upload certain documents. Typical documents requested include proof of identity (like Aadhaar or Voter ID), proof of address, and if applicable, property ownership documents. Double-check all information for accuracy before proceeding to the next step.
Paying application fees online
Finally, you’ll need to pay the application fees. The Odisha One portal facilitates online payments through various methods, including net banking, debit/credit cards, and UPI. Choose a payment option that’s most convenient for you, follow the instructions to complete your payment, and voila! You’ve successfully applied for a water connection. Make sure to save the receipt of your payment and your application number for future reference.

Prerequisite Documents:
Property Proof One of these documents is needed to apply for this Service
- Holding Tax Receipt
- Property Tax Receipt
- Registration Proof
- Sale Deed
- Record Of Rights
- Patta
- Lease Deed Of The Land
- Lease Deed Of The Plot
- B.P.L Card
- Municipal Holding Tax
- Registration Proof
- Sale Deed
- Record Of Rights
- Patta
- Lease Deed Of The Land
- Lease Deed Of The Plot
- Electricity Bill
- Bank Account
- Trade License
- Indemnity Bond
- Aadhar Card
- Voter Id
- Driving Licence
- Pan Card
- Passport
The Water and Sewerage (W&S) system provides a digital interface to apply for water and sewerage connections, pay the water and sewerage charges for connection(s). It can be used by the citizens, Urban Local Body (ULB) counter employees and field employees, and ULB Administrators, PHEO and WATCO to accomplish their specific tasks.
